Newer
Older
CasicBioRecNew / dao / FaceDataDao.h
Tan Yue on 29 May 2022 586 bytes 20220529 人脸注册优化完成
#ifndef FACEDATADAO_H
#define FACEDATADAO_H

#include <QObject>

#include "BaseDao.h"

class FaceDataDao : public BaseDao
{
    Q_OBJECT
public:
    explicit FaceDataDao(QObject *parent = nullptr);

    QVector<QVariantMap> findAllRecord();
    QVariantMap findRecordById(QString id);
    QVariantMap findRecordByPersonId(QString personId);
    QVector<QVariantMap> findRecordsByProperty(QString properName, QVariant properValue);

    QString save(QVariantMap object);
    bool edit(QVariantMap newObject, QString id);
    bool dele(QString id);

signals:

};

#endif // FACEDATADAO_H